The Erosion of Endocrine Command
The Hypothalamic-Pituitary-Gonadal (HPG) axis, the central command structure for masculine and feminine vitality, begins to lose its sensitivity and output well before middle age. This decline is not a simple linear drop; it is a degradation of the pulse amplitude and frequency of Gonadotropin-Releasing Hormone (GnRH) and Luteinizing Hormone (LH). The testes and ovaries, receiving weaker instructions, produce less testosterone and estrogen. This is the first failure of command.
Simultaneously, the Growth Hormone (GH)/Insulin-like Growth Factor 1 (IGF-1) axis falters. The nightly pulsatile release of GH from the pituitary diminishes, resulting in a measurable decrease in cellular repair, collagen synthesis, and lipolysis. This reduction directly translates to slower recovery times and a metabolic profile that favors storage over utilization. This cascade of diminishing signals is the biological root of the “low-T” or “menopause” experience, extending far beyond libido into the core of metabolic and cognitive function.
The age-related decline in pulsatile Growth Hormone release diminishes by approximately 14% per decade after the age of 30, directly correlating with reduced lean body mass and compromised recovery kinetics.

Testosterone Replacement a Systems Override
Testosterone Replacement Therapy (TRT) serves as the most direct method for overriding the HPG axis’s failed output. By introducing exogenous, bio-identical testosterone, we stabilize the hormonal environment at a peak level, bypassing the pituitary’s increasingly ineffective signaling. This stability is the foundation for restoring muscle protein synthesis, central nervous system drive, and cognitive sharpness.
The key lies in administering the protocol with precision, mimicking the body’s natural diurnal or weekly cycles to maintain consistent serum levels, avoiding the volatile peaks and troughs of outdated, low-frequency dosing.
Maintaining Free Testosterone levels in the upper quartile of the young adult reference range is associated with a 22% increase in muscle strength and a significant improvement in visuospatial memory.

Peptide Science a Targeted Instruction Set
Peptide therapy, specifically using Growth Hormone Releasing Peptides (GHRPs) like Sermorelin or Ipamorelin, offers a more subtle, targeted approach. These compounds do not introduce synthetic GH. Instead, they bind to receptors in the pituitary gland, delivering a clean, clear instruction to release the body’s own stored GH in a natural, pulsatile manner.
This mechanism is powerful because it works with the body’s own regulatory systems, preserving the natural feedback mechanisms while boosting output. This action enhances deep sleep, speeds cellular repair, and accelerates fat mobilization through increased lipolysis.

The Timeline of Adaptation
For protocols involving systemic hormonal adjustments, such as TRT, the initial phase focuses on establishing stable serum concentrations. The first signs of effect are often subjective ∞ improved sleep quality, a more stable mood, and a noticeable increase in mental drive. These changes typically appear within the first four to eight weeks. However, the more significant, visible changes require time for tissue remodeling.

The Phase-Based Results Matrix
The physiological response unfolds in distinct phases, each tied to a specific biological process:
- Phase 1 (Weeks 1-4) ∞ Neurological & Affective Stability. Increased drive, better mood regulation, and enhanced sleep quality as hormone receptors saturate.
- Phase 2 (Weeks 4-12) ∞ Metabolic & Recovery Gains. Noticeable improvements in workout recovery, initial changes in body composition, and improved insulin sensitivity.
- Phase 3 (Months 3-6+) ∞ Structural & Aesthetic Remodeling. Significant increases in lean muscle mass, measurable reductions in body fat, and improvements in bone mineral density require a minimum of 90 days to register structurally.
Peptide interventions, particularly those targeting the GH axis, often deliver faster subjective results in the domain of sleep and recovery. The immediate boost in slow-wave sleep quality is often apparent within the first week of nightly administration. This immediate return on investment in regenerative sleep then acts as the foundational catalyst for all subsequent structural and metabolic gains.
